Egypt: police fire tear gas to disperse demonstrators in Alexandria

2013-12-02 41 Dailymotion

Riot police in Alexandria have used police fire tear gas to disperse protesters demonstrating against a new law, which restricts the right to protest.<br /><br />The unrest in Egypt’s second largest city comes as the country’s political transition has been thrown into further uncertainty.<br /><br />The interim government – which has been in power since democratically-elected Islamist President Mohamed Mursi was overthrown by the army in July – unveiled a new draft constitution on December 1.<br /><br />It broadens the army’s power and makes some changes to the roadmap for transition, which was initially announced by the army soon after Mursi’s ouster.
